    Introduction:

    This CD co nsists of materials to be used by teachers to assess student learning in

    Fitness at grades 5, 8, and High School. For each grade level there are three

    documents: a Concepts of Health and Fitness booklet, Directions for Administra tion

    and Scoring Guide booklet, and a Fitne ss Performance Assessment booklet. These

    three documents should be used together to assess each student�s progress in

    meeting the benchmark requirements of the Essential Academic Learning

    Requirements for Fitness.

    The Concepts of Health and Fitness booklet includes:

    a written as sessment that consists of multiple choice, short answer and

    extended response items

    The Directions for Administration and Scoring Guide booklet includes:

    detailed directions about how to administer the Concepts of Health and

    Fitness assessment for the teacher

    a scoring gu ide that includes an answer key and scoring rubrics.

    The Fitnes s Performance Assessment booklet includes:

    a performance-based assessment that requires students to participate in a

    variety of ph ysical activities

    norms and standards that may be used by the teacher to provide students

    with feedback

    student record and analysis form to assist in utilizing measurements to

    further stud ent learning.

    Us e of These Assessments

    Health and fitness teachers in Washingt on schools developed these asse ssments.

    The materials are intended to be a resou rce for schools and teachers to use on a

    voluntary basis to meas ure student lear ning in concepts and understanding of

    fitness. This assessment resource provides a measure of a limited number of the

    health and fitness esse ntial academic learni ng requirements at grades 5, 8 and high

    school.
